Prohibition Orders; Wish them luck

Last week, NCUA issued two prohibition orders against individuals.  You can access a press release about it here.   

This makes me think of a good analogy that a good friend and security expert gave me once.  He indicated that some credit unions build their security systems much like the castles of old.  The walls are thick and heavily manned.  But if you can get through the wall, there is little security to monitor what happens inside.

These prohibition orders are a good reminder that credit unions should focus their security programs on external and internal threats.
